What will I learn?

The Maker Education Course provides practical tools to launch engaging, standards-aligned maker projects in any learning environment. It covers setting up safe spaces, using tools, and basic electronics with micro:bit and Arduino. Participants learn to plan short units, differentiate activities, foster student agency, and create rubrics, portfolios, and formative assessments, with ready-to-use templates and low-cost material lists.

Develop skills

  • Design maker lessons: Plan concise 3–5 session units aligned to K–12 standards.
  • Manage safe makerspaces: Implement tool safety, risk assessments, and inclusive procedures.
  • Teach hands-on prototyping: Guide quick builds using cardboard, micro:bit, and Arduino.
  • Support diverse learners: Adapt tasks, alleviate tool anxiety, and develop student agency.
  • Assess maker projects: Develop rubrics, portfolios, and demonstrations of authentic learning.
